Italy’s competition watchdog has launched a formal investigation into easyJet over claims the airline misled consumers through opaque, bundled baggage pricing on its booking platforms. The probe focuses on whether the pricing practices violate consumer protection rules, potentially affecting the airline’s operational transparency in Europe.

Italy’s Autorità Garante della Concorrenza e del Mercato (AGCM) announced a formal investigation into easyJet, alleging that the airline’s baggage pricing on its booking platforms may have misled consumers. The watchdog claims that easyJet’s bundled pricing—where baggage fees are integrated into overall ticket costs without clear separation—could obscure the true cost of add-ons, making it difficult for passengers to compare fares effectively. The probe reportedly stems from consumer complaints and preliminary findings by the AGCM. EasyJet has not yet issued a formal response to the investigation, which could lead to fines or mandatory changes in its pricing display if the allegations are substantiated.

This investigation highlights growing regulatory scrutiny over pricing transparency in the European airline sector. If the AGCM concludes that easyJet’s practices were unfair, the airline may face financial penalties and be required to overhaul its booking interface to display separate baggage costs. The case could set a precedent for other low-cost carriers operating in Italy, potentially prompting broader industry adjustments. For investors, such probes underscore the regulatory risks tied to ancillary revenue strategies, which form a significant portion of airline earnings. The outcome may influence how carriers structure their pricing models across the region.

From an investment perspective, the probe introduces near-term uncertainty for easyJet. While the airline has not disclosed any financial materiality from the investigation, potential fines or compliance costs could weigh on margins. Broader industry implications may arise if regulators in other European markets pursue similar actions, potentially reshaping ancillary revenue practices. Investors would likely monitor easyJet’s regulatory filings and any operational adjustments. The situation also highlights the delicate balance between pricing innovation and consumer protection in the travel sector. As the investigation unfolds, market participants may reassess the risk profiles of airlines with heavy reliance on add-on fees.
